Overview
Isoorientin is a flavonoid glycoside belonging to the flavone subclass. It is widely distributed in various plant species, including passionflower (Passiflora incarnata) and bamboo leaves (Phyllostachys edulis). The compound has garnered attention for its bioactive properties, particularly its antioxidant and anti-inflammatory effects. Research suggests that isoorientin may play a role in modulating oxidative stress and inflammation pathways, making it a potential candidate for therapeutic applications. Its natural occurrence in edible plants also positions it as a valuable ingredient in nutraceutical and functional food products.
Physical and Chemical Properties
Isoorientin is characterized by its yellow crystalline appearance and moderate solubility in polar organic solvents. Its molecular structure includes a glucose moiety attached to the luteolin backbone, which influences its bioavailability and biological activity. The compound exhibits stability under standard storage conditions but may degrade when exposed to prolonged heat or UV light. Analytical techniques such as HPLC and mass spectrometry are commonly used to assess its purity and concentration in extracts.
Main Applications
In the pharmaceutical industry, isoorientin is studied for its potential in treating inflammatory diseases and neurodegenerative disorders. Its antioxidant properties make it a promising ingredient in skincare formulations aimed at reducing oxidative damage. Nutraceutical applications include its use in dietary supplements and functional beverages. Isoorientin-enriched extracts from bamboo leaves, for example, are marketed for their health-promoting benefits. Additionally, the compound is explored in agricultural products as a natural preservative.
Safety and Storage
Isoorientin is generally considered safe for consumption at typical dietary levels. However, concentrated forms require careful handling to avoid inhalation or skin contact. Laboratory safety protocols, including the use of gloves and goggles, are recommended. For long-term storage, isoorientin should be kept in airtight containers with desiccants to prevent moisture absorption. Refrigeration is advisable for extended shelf life, though room temperature storage is acceptable for short-term use.
